The Fantastic Four of Toddler Snacks

When considering snacks for your toddler, the 'Fantastic Four' – f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and proteins should headline the selection. These categories are brimming with vitamins, minerals, fiber, and many other nutrients vital for your toddler’s growth.

Fruits: Jazzing Up Nature's Candy

Though fruits may appear a simple choice, the toddler-friendly twist comes in making 'fruit time' funky and fun.

Apples and Bananas and Berries, Oh My!

apple,banana and grapes images

Exercise creativity with fruits; freezing grapes for a "popsicle" feel or smothering apple slices in peanut butter for a yummy protein kick. Envisage miniature fruit kabobs with different fruits, offering a rainbow burst that's too alluring to resist.

Vegetables: Transforming Greens into Treats

The eternal challenge with vegetables is making them appealing to a toddler’s palate. Fear not, for with a bit of imagination, these can transform into delightful treats.

Edible Art with Vegetables

Small, steamed broccoli florets paired with a cheese dip can be sold as trees crowned with snow - a fun, imaginative snack. Or consider turning sweet potatoes into fascinating, baked fries.

Whole Grains: Power-Packed Snacking

Bestow your child with healthy grains that promise to keep them satiated and fueled for their adventures.

Unleashing Innovation with Whole Grains

How about oatmeal pancakes or mini-whole wheat tortilla wraps with cream cheese and turkey for a punch of whole grains? You could try cooked quinoa mixed with honey and bite-sized fruits for an unusual twist on cereal.

Proteins: Powerhouse of Nutrition

No toddler meal or snack-time is complete without proteins. They pack copious amounts of nutrition and flavour in each bite.

Let's Talk Proteins

Hard-boiled egg pieces, mini baked chicken nuggets, or cheese cubes make delectable protein options. They're super nutritious and divinely tasty!

The Power of Homemade: Teething Biscuits

Homemade teething biscuits can replace store-bought ones packed with dubious ingredients. With some oatmeal, ripe bananas, and cinnamon, you can whip up an irresistible batch of biscuits.

The Magic of Pop: Popcorn Parties

Popcorn, the king of convenience food, works excellently as an occasional treat. Make it sweet with a sprinkle of cinnamon sugar, or savory with a sprinkle of parmesan. Ensure you opt for soft, puff popcorn to keep it toddler-safe.
